M8 is one of the standard coarse-thread sizes for hex bolt under GB/T 5783 / ISO 4017. The sections below reproduce the dimensional row, list the matching tools and hole sizes, and summarize where this size is normally specified.
M8 Dimensional Row (GB/T 5783 / ISO 4017)
| Size | Pitch (mm) | Nominal diameter d (mm) | Length L (mm) | Width across flats s (mm) | Width across corners e (mm) | Head height k (mm) |
|---|---|---|---|---|---|---|
| M8 | 1.25 | 8 | 50 | 13.0 | 14.38 | 5.3 |

Hole Sizes for M8
| Coarse-thread pitch (ISO 724) | 1.25 mm |
|---|---|
| Through-hole / clearance (ISO 273 medium) | 9 mm |
| Tapping drill, coarse thread | 6.8 mm |
Tightening Torque for M8
| Class 8.8 (dry, ~µ 0.125) | ≈ 25 Nm |
|---|---|
| Class 10.9 (dry, ~µ 0.125) | ≈ 35 Nm |
| Class 12.9 (dry, ~µ 0.125) | ≈ 41 Nm |
Indicative dry-joint values. Lubrication can lower the required torque by 15–25%. Always confirm against the joint design, especially when going up a strength class.
Proof Load & Strength for M8
| Tensile stress area As (ISO 898-1) | 36.6 mm² |
|---|---|
| Proof load, class 8.8 | 21 kN |
| Proof load, class 10.9 | 30 kN |
| Proof load, class 12.9 | 36 kN |
| Min. ultimate tensile, class 8.8 | 29 kN |
Proof load = stress area × proof stress per ISO 898-1. Design joints so the working preload stays below the proof load of the selected class.
M8 Hex Bolt — GB/T 5783 / ISO 4017 (Series 010) Weight
A steel M8 hex bolt at the listed 50 mm length weighs approximately 26 g each — about 26 kg per 1,000 pieces. Stainless A2/A4 weighs roughly the same (density 7.9–8.0 g/cm³). Actual weight varies slightly with head form, thread and finish; use this figure for freight estimation only.

Installation Tips for M8 Hex Bolt — GB/T 5783 / ISO 4017 (Series 010)
- Use a 6-point socket where access allows — 12-point sockets are more prone to rounding the corners on smaller sizes.
- On flanged or serrated variants, do NOT add a separate flat washer — the flange already spreads the load and the washer can defeat the locking serrations.
Mating Parts for M8
For M8, pair with a M8 hex nut (ISO 4032 / DIN 934) and, where used, a M8 flat washer (ISO 7089 / DIN 125A) under the head and under the nut.
